No anonymous compaction — ever. Each reviewer verifying compaction changes locally needs a scoped admin key with the `log-compact` permission only; broader scopes will fail CI policy checks. Keys are issued per environment and expire after 30 days. Pass the key via the QSTREAM_ADMIN_KEY environment variable; config-file keys are deprecated and flagged in review. For local verification against the sandbox broker, use the key below.

app token of fajop-fahif = qvz4-AnML

Service accounts on the Gatefold API gateway are rate-limited per tier: standard accounts get 100 requests per minute, batch accounts get 1,000. Reviewers should confirm new services declare the correct tier in their manifest before approval. For verifying limits in staging, authenticate with the key below.

API key for yagag-fawif: zpat4_Gful

**Onboarding: Quota Service (Fernwald Platform)**

As a security reviewer, note that per-tenant rate quotas are enforced at the Thornbury gateway and persisted in the quota ledger. Quota overrides require dual approval and are audit-logged with the approver's role. If the ledger must be restored after corruption, the restore tool validates operator identity before applying any tenant limits. At that validation step, the operator supplies the recovery passphrase, which is:

recovery phrase for bagag-bafop: drudor-ulaael

# Break-Glass Access — InvoForge Renderer

Plugin authors normally interact with the InvoForge PDF renderer through the sandboxed plugin API only. Break-glass access exists solely for incidents where a malformed plugin corrupts the render queue and the sandbox cannot be reached. Request approval from the on-call steward first; all break-glass sessions are logged and reviewed within 24 hours. Once approval is granted, unlock the emergency console using the recovery passphrase that appears immediately below.

recovery phrase for yawif-hahif: druys-kelius-ralax-raliel

## Authentication

The Larkspur partner SFTP drop authenticates via the internal Gatewright relay, not direct key exchange. If the nightly pull from Cobaltine Logistics fails with an auth error, restart the relay worker before escalating. The relay itself authenticates to the drop-sync service with an API key, rotated quarterly by the platform team. Use the key below for manual relay calls.

app token of hawif-tahaf = zpat11_gv0qkZoHQzB